The Football Forum - Mark AFCB wrote:Peterborough goalkeeper Shwan Jalal has today signed a 3 year deal with AFC Bournemouth. The initial fee is £0 but may rise based on appearances and promotion back to League One.

He's looked a very solid keeper so far, and has been a pretty much instant hit with us fans. Mainly because of his very loud and vocal style and he's reactions to one on one situations. He's distribution is the only flaw. One minute superb, putting the striker through on goal, the next minute sliced into touch. This inconsistency apart, I think we've got a bargain here. Jalal commands he's box so well, something we've lacked in keepers for years, as good as Neil Moss was at everything else, commanding his area was his flaw.
